Unlike laser treatments, which target pigment and work best on dark hair, electrolysis is effective on all hair types and colors—making it an ideal choice for the diverse hair textures found in our community.
Electrolysis is the only method approved by the FDA for permanent hair removal. A trained electrologist in Parkers Prairie inserts a tiny probe into each individual hair follicle and delivers a mild electrical current to destroy the growth center. This process requires precision and patience, as each hair must be treated individually. While it may take multiple sessions spaced over several months to achieve complete results, the outcome is lifelong freedom from unwanted hair. If you're considering electrolysis in Otter Tail County, here are a few practical tips. First, schedule a consultation to discuss your goals and assess your hair growth. Avoid sun exposure before and after treatments, which is crucial during our bright Minnesota summers. While some discomfort is possible—often described as a slight tingling—modern techniques and topical numbing creams make sessions manageable. Plan your appointments consistently, as regularity yields the best results.
